LVMH, known for brands such as Louis Vuitton, Moët & Chandon and Hennessy, has something to celebrate. The French luxury group is now the first European company with a market value of 500 billion dollars (more than 450 billion euros).
This is because the company behind the Dom Pérignon champagne and fashion brands such as Christian Dior and Givenchy has seen its turnover rise to record levels over the past year.
LVMH is on the rise due to strong demand for the company’s brands in Europe and the United States, among others.
The company is led by Bernard Arnault. He overtook Tesla boss Elon Musk as the richest person in the world last year.
In recent months, Arnault has restructured the leadership of the company. He has given his children top positions. This is how his daughter becomes top woman of fashion brand Dior.
